Flybe at BHX

I have not flown flybe since December but I and others have been monitoring their pax and performance at BHX.

I thought they would get slaughtered where there is competition on the ex BA routes but in fact it seems that this has not been the case. Load factors seem to holding up on the Scottish services if not improved and Baby although doing okay have not wiped the floor with them.

Performance had got better although I noticed earlier today it has started to creak again but even as one of their critics I assume that this will be sorted in a few months (before too many passengers go elsewhere).

As for Milan in the future, it is simple, the 195 or nothing and although I can't dispute the loss in money stated by "uncovered", I have to ask what is meant by an "empty aircraft"?

I monitor the BHX CAA stats every month and since BACON was founded
I believe the Milan has only averaged under 30 pax per flight twice and often nearer 40 on a 49 seat Embraer. Possibly still a heavy loss due BA overheads but not empty planes. The night-stopper was cancelled a while back and that was a poor performer pax wise but not the two day-time flights.

I also remember flybe operating Bergamo with 85-95% load factors one summer and it never came back. Hopefully they will stick with Milan, Frankfurt, Stuttgart and don't even get me started about Lyon!
